Abstract

This research aims to determine the drying rate of lotus seeds produced by a solar dryer and to determine the characteristics of lotus seeds that have been dried using a solar dryer. This research was carried out experimentally in the field and laboratory using 2 treatments and 3 repetitions, namely A: drying with direct sunlight and B: drying with a solar dryer. In this research, drying time, air temperature, air humidity, air speed, drying rate, yield, starch content and whiteness were calculated. The results of this research show that the solar dryer produces an air temperature of 40.31°C, air humidity of 60.52%, air speed of 6,57 m/s, drying time of 10 hours, starch content of 55.28%, and whiteness of 82.88 %. Lotus seed yield 12% water content, namely 18.96% Drying in direct sunlight produces an air temperature of 37.57°C, air humidity 66.09%, air speed 4,55 m/s, drying time 13 hours, starch content 55 .56%, and whiteness 83.58%. The yield of lotus seeds has a moisture content of 12%, namely 18.97%. Keywords: drying, lotus seeds, solar dryer, sunlight
